When you call for electrical help, a few things influence the final bill. The biggest factor is the scope of the project—swapping out a basic outlet is a quick task, while rewiring a room or upgrading an old panel requires much more labor and time. The age of your home also plays a role, as older wiring often needs extra care to meet current safety standards. Parts and material quality also change the total cost. When your lights flicker, switches stop clicking properly, or you smell something burning from your walls, it is time for professional repair. These services address broken circuits, loose wiring, and failing components that pose safety risks. You need this help if your home experiences power outages in specific rooms or if your breaker keeps tripping repeatedly. A qualified technician pinpoints the root cause to ensure your electrical system functions reliably and safely without endangering your household.

Typically, electricians focus on electrical systems, while HVAC technicians handle heating, ventilation, and air conditioning.
